Golang developer

Riga, Latvia
Сеньор
Информационные технологии • Разработка
Удаленная работа
Опыт работы более 5 лет
4 000 $
Есть файл резюме (защищен)
О себе

На данный момент Senior full stack developer.

Мои компетенции и опыт

Leo Wei

SUMMARY

Senior Full Stack and Backend Developer with over 9 years of commercial experience, including 5+ years specializing in Go for backend development in financial services, distributed systems, and high-performance applications. Expert in designing and maintaining scalable microservices architectures, cloud-native infrastructures, and resilient data pipelines. Strong experience with Docker, Kubernetes, RabbitMQ, Kafka, PostgreSQL, MySQL, Redis, and AWS services. Adept at enhancing existing code, implementing new features, performing automated testing, CI/CD pipelines, and documentation. Collaborative team player experienced in interfacing with analysts, testers, product managers, and cross-functional engineering teams in agile environments.

PROFESSIONAL EXPERIENCE

Senior Full Stack Developer

Micron

Sep 2023 – Present Riga, Latvia

  • Lead development of high-performance Go backend services processing sensitive financial data with thousands of concurrent transactions per second.
  • Implemented distributed systems using RabbitMQ and Kafka to ensure reliable asynchronous messaging, event-driven workflows, and real-time data processing.
  • Designed and optimized PostgreSQL, MySQL, and Redis databases, including sharding, indexing, and caching strategies to improve performance and reduce latency for financial applications.
  • Developed Dockerized microservices and Kubernetes orchestration for scalable, containerized deployments with automated CI/CD pipelines (GitHub Actions and GitLab CI).
  • Collaborated with analysts, testers, and product managers to translate business requirements into technical specifications, ensuring system compliance and maintainability.
  • Implemented automated monitoring and alerting via Prometheus, Grafana, and centralized logging (ELK stack), ensuring 24/7 system uptime and operational stability.
  • Conducted code reviews, unit, integration, and end-to-end testing, ensuring high-quality, production-ready code and secure development practices.
  • Managed AWS cloud resources, including EC2, S3, VPCs, and IAM policies, with focus on cost optimization, resilience, and security in a regulated financial environment.
  • Mentored junior engineers in Go best practices, cloud infrastructure, and distributed systems, fostering a high-performing development team.

Full Stack Developer

UNECOS SOLUTIONS

Apr нужен доступ к резюме Sep 2023 Riga, Latvia

  • Developed and maintained complex Go microservices for financial services platforms, supporting real-time transaction processing and distributed data pipelines.
  • Integrated RabbitMQ and Kafka messaging systems for high-throughput, low-latency communication between microservices, ensuring robust fault-tolerant operations.
  • Implemented PostgreSQL and MySQL database solutions, including query optimization, indexing, replication, and backup strategies for mission-critical applications.
  • Designed Dockerized environments and CI/CD workflows for development, staging, and production, ensuring consistent, repeatable builds and deployments.
  • Performed refactoring of legacy Go code, enhancing modularity, readability, and performance while adding new features aligned with banking sector requirements.
  • Collaborated with cross-functional teams including product managers, QA, and analysts to deliver well-documented, secure, and high-performing solutions.
  • Built monitoring, logging, and alerting systems using Grafana, Prometheus, and ELK stack, improving observability, uptime, and incident response times.
  • Implemented end-to-end automated testing frameworks, ensuring reliability and stability of financial microservices under high-load scenarios.
  • Ensured security, compliance, and regulatory alignment, including data encryption, access control, and adherence to internal financial standards.

Frontend Developer

Onez

  • Developed user interfaces with React, TypeScript, HTML5, and CSS3, integrating seamlessly with backend Go and PHP microservices for web applications in financial and enterprise domains.
  • Assisted in backend development with Go and PHP, including API design, authentication, authorization, and database interactions.
  • Maintained Dockerized local development environments, ensuring reproducible builds and smooth collaboration among the team.
  • Optimized database queries and caching mechanisms in MySQL and Redis, improving performance of front-end data retrieval and reducing load times.
  • Actively participated in agile development practices, including daily standups, sprint planning, pair programming, and code reviews.
  • Contributed to technical documentation, onboarding materials, and knowledge sharing for team members.

EDUCATION

The Hong Kong University of Science and Technology

May нужен доступ к резюме May 2016 Hong Kong

нужен доступ к резюме in Computer Science & Applied Mathematics

LANGUAGES

English

SKILLS

  • Backend & Languages: Go (5+ years), PHP (Symfony, Laravel, WordPress), нужен доступ к резюме , REST APIs, gRPC, Microservices, OOP, DDD, Design Patterns
  • Databases: PostgreSQL, MySQL, Redis, Query Optimization, ORM Technologies (GORM, Doctrine)
  • Messaging & Streaming: RabbitMQ, Kafka, Event-Driven Architecture, Asynchronous Processing
  • DevOps & Cloud: Docker, Kubernetes, AWS (EC2, S3, VPC, IAM), CI/CD (GitHub Actions, GitLab CI, Jenkins), Terraform, CloudFormation, Observability (Prometheus, Grafana), Logging (ELK Stack)
  • Frontend: React, TypeScript, HTML5, CSS3, SPA Development
  • Other Skills: Agile/Scrum, TDD, Code Review, Documentation, Secure Coding Practices, Financial Systems Expertise, Distributed Systems

Специализация
Информационные технологииРазработка
Отрасль и сфера применения

Уровень
Сеньор

Есть файл резюме (защищен)


Интересные кандидаты